Are your clients struggling to make changes? Or do they slip back into a way of living that made them sick? There may be an underlying reason – unresolved trauma from their past. Mandy Harvey discusses how unhealed trauma may get in the way of your client’s goals and ability to make changes. She also shares how health coaches can help clients with past traumas and create the lasting changes they want.

In this episode, they talk about:

  • How trauma experienced as a child can impact someone’s beliefs, behaviors, and health

  • Should health coaches send clients needing trauma healing to other professionals

  • Importance of trauma healing

  • Some common mistakes leaders make when trying to heal from unresolved trauma

  • Recommended lifestyle changes for somebody who’s trying to overcome or deal with trauma

  • If a health coach is working with somebody dealing with traumas, should they stop everything else and just deal with the trauma, or make it part of their process

Memorable Quotes

“Trauma affects not only our biology and our stress response system, but it affects our beliefs and our behaviors.”

“The biggest mistake is thinking we can heal trauma just like any other task. It takes time. And the other thing is trying to rush it. We need to understand that it took time to realize we had this, and we need to work on it. So it’s going to take a longer amount of time.”
